Abstract
The utility model discloses a folding container, which is made up of a base, a left lateral wall, a right lateral wall, a front door wall, a rear end wall and a roof. The base is articulated with bottoms of the walls through gemels. Wall and wall as well as tops of the walls and the roof are connected through gemel with moveable pin. When the container is out of use, the walls and the roof are folded and stored on the base. When in hire and use by client, open the folding container, lift up the roof, eject all the walls, connect the walls with gemel with moveable pin, cover the roof and connect the roof with the walls by gemel with moveable pin. After folded, the container has a cubage of one fifths of commonly fixed container, which can greatly reduce transportation cost and space or area taken during storage. The utility model adopting gemel type connection can be easily folded and installed so as to save time and labor force, gain more economic benefit and improve competitive strength of the product in market.

Background technology
Van container is used for carrying and accumulating by the countries in the world extensive concern, and in the U.S. and some developed countries, the lease of freight container has been a big business.In recent years, have a kind of new carrying and accumulating mode to rise in the U.S., promptly a kind of fixed type van container is leased to the client by some leasing company, and the client is placed on the article of oneself in the freight container, and several occupation modes can be arranged:
1. the client will oneself put into the freight container of article, is placed on as you werely, deposits use as interim storage, by a day payment or rent.
2. will put into the freight container of own article, be placed in the warehouse of leasing company and deposit, by day a payment container hire and a warehousing charge.
3. the client can will put into the freight container of own article, is transported to the another one place from a place.The client is with after finishing, and leasing company can transport this freight container (empty van) back company or re-lease to other clients' uses in the locality.Leasing company collects rent and working expenses according to fate and transportation range that the client uses.
At present, all there are every day nearly 2.5 ten thousand such freight containers on highway, to travel in the U.S..Leasing company is in order to attract a large amount of clients, and the rent of freight container must be cheap.2005 at the about 5-7 dollar of each freight container rent every day of the U.S..
This container structure that US Lease Corp. hires out now is fixed, and manufacture in U.S. this locality, it has following weak point:
If the freight container empty van is when company is transported in the other places back, owing to be fixed type, it is big to take up an area of the space, and the one way freight volume is few, the traffic cost height;
1. this empty container is placed in the leasing company warehouse, and same floor area is big;
2. when freight container was imported and exported, the ocean freight expense was higher.
3. the volume of each van container is approximately the 25-30 cubic meter, and US Lease Corp. considers how to reduce the manufacturing cost of freight container, has a mind in Chinese plant produced.But consider that this freight container is fixed, again from China transport by sea the U.S. or other countries, in fact the cost of transportation height can not solve the final cost problem of freight container.

The specific embodiment
Below in conjunction with the drawings and specific embodiments the utility model is further described.
To shown in Figure 6, Foldable container is to be made of base 1, left side wall 2, right-side wall 3, Qianmen wall 4, back headwall 5 and door 6 and roof 7 as Fig. 1, is rotationally connected by hinge 9 between base 1 and left side wall 2, right-side wall 3, Qianmen wall 4 and headwall 5 lower ends, back; As Fig. 7 to shown in Figure 9, left and right sides side wall 2,3, Qianmen wall 4 is connected by band removable pin hinge 13 between the back headwall 5, between the left and right sides side wall 2,3, Qianmen wall 4, back headwall 5 and roof 7 by being with removable pin hinge 14 to be connected.
As Fig. 2, shown in Figure 3, base 1 is a platysome, and the surrounding upper fixed has base beam 8, and hinge 9 is installed on base beam 8.
Shown in Fig. 2,3,6, the hinge 9 of the base beam 8 on Qianmen wall 4, headwall 5 lower ends, back and the base 1 is connected, and Qianmen wall 4 and back headwall 5 directly are folded on base 1 flat board.
Shown in Fig. 4,5, the connection mode of left and right sides side wall 2,3 lower ends and base 1 is: right-side wall 3 lower ends are pressed on the right-side wall base plinth 11, and hinge 9 is installed in right-side wall 3 inside lower end and right-side wall base plinth 11 upper inside wall intersections, and both are connected.The height of right-side wall base plinth 11 equates with the thickness of wall body of Qianmen wall 4, back headwall 5.Like this, just in time place after right-side wall 3 folds on the lateral surface of Qianmen wall 4 and back headwall 5.Left side wall 2 is pressed on the left side wall base plinth 12, and hinge 9 is installed in left side wall 2 inside lower end and left side wall base plinth 12 upper inside wall intersections equally, and both are connected.And the height of left side wall base plinth 12 equals the thickness of wall body of Qianmen wall 4, back headwall 5, adds the thickness of wall body sum of right-side wall 3.Like this, the left side body of wall just in time is pressed on the lateral surface of right-side wall 2 after folding.
As shown in Figure 7, side wall 2, the 3 inboard and back headwall 5 inboard places, corner of intersecting in the left and right sides are to be connected by band removable pin hinge 13; As shown in Figure 8, right-side wall 3 upper ends are to be connected by band removable pin hinge 14 with roof 7 internal layer edge frames; As shown in Figure 9, side wall 2,3 inboard and places, Qianmen wall 4 back headwalls, 5 inboard corners in the left and right sides are by band removable pin hinge 13 bonded assemblys.
As shown in Figure 5, external stability is equipped with waterproof bar 10 on each wall outer side bottom, base beam 2.
This freight container is not when hiring out use, and each body of wall and roof are folded on the base to be deposited.If the client when renting, can open it, at first roof 7 to be lifted, 2, the second steps of left side wall that the first step erects the superiors erect 3, the three steps of second layer right-side wall and erect Qianmen wall 4 and back headwall 5.When the four sides body of wall erects when vertical with base 1 platen surface, body of wall and 13 pairs of good positions of the cooresponding hinge in body of wall four corner connection places can be injected removable pin in the hinge centre hole from the top down, the four sides body of wall is connected; Again roof 7 is placed on body of wall upper end, four sides, makes on the Vierendeel girder of 7 internal layer surroundings, roof and 14 pairs of good positions of the cooresponding hinge of body of wall inner top side, removable pin is injected in the hinge centre hole, roof 7 is connected on the body of wall of four sides from a side of hinge.The whole box body assembling finishes, and is last, installs Qianmen 6, is a large-capacity transport container---Foldable container.
